A notary public who is a resident of new york state and moves out of the state and who does not retain an office or place of business in this state shall vacate his or her office as a notary public. A notary public who is a nonresident and who ceases to have an office or place of business in this state, vacates his or her office as a notary public. A notary public must be a resident of the state of maine who is at least 18 years of age and can demonstrate proficiency in the english language. The applicant must then be recommended for the commission by a registered maine voter who can attest to the applicants ability to perform the duties required of a notary public.
